What is the meaning of the name Idalynn ?

The baby name Idalynn is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ced /ˈaɪ.də.lɪn/ (EYE-də-lin).

Idalynn is English in Origin.

Idalynn is a modern American blend of Ida and Lynn. Ida descends from Old High German id, meaning “work” or “diligence,” and was borne by several medieval European saints; it enjoyed a 19th‑century revival in the English‑speaking world and remains familiar in Germanic and Scandinavian countries. Lynn, used in the U.S. since the mid‑20th century as a favored feminine ending, comes from Welsh llyn, “lake,” and also appears as an English surname element meaning “pool” or “waterfall.”

As a contemporary compound, Idalynn has seen occasional use in North America since the early 2000s, paralleling the popularity of -lynn names. The blended meaning suggests a calm, steady industry - “diligent” (Ida) tempered by “lake” (Lynn). Variants and related forms include Idalyn, Ida‑Lynn, Idalyne, and the older elaboration Idaline; it is sometimes mistaken for or adapted from Adalynn/Adelyn, though its roots trace more directly to Ida + Lynn.
